Our professional FLIR thermal imaging cameras can detect temperature differences as small as 0.1°C, making them incredibly effective for finding hidden water leaks in residential and commercial properties across British Columbia. Water typically appears cooler than surrounding materials, creating distinct thermal signatures that our certified technicians can interpret with precision. This technology is particularly effective for detecting leaks in radiant floor heating systems, behind tile walls, and in concrete slabs.

Water escaping from pressurized pipes creates distinct sound frequencies that our professional acoustic equipment can detect and analyze. Using ground microphones, correlating loggers, and advanced signal processing, we can triangulate the exact position of underground leaks, even in noisy urban environments like downtown Vancouver or busy Surrey neighborhoods. Our acoustic detection systems can identify leaks in pipes buried up to 8 feet deep and distinguish between different types of pipe materials including copper, PVC, and cast iron.

Our advanced moisture detection equipment uses electromagnetic signals to measure water content in various building materials commonly found in British Columbia construction. This technology helps us map the extent of water damage, track moisture migration patterns, and identify the source of leaks in residential and commercial properties. We use both invasive pin-type meters for precise readings and non-invasive pinless meters for scanning large areas quickly. Our equipment is calibrated for different materials including Douglas Fir framing, drywall, concrete, and engineered lumber common in BC construction.

Pressure testing involves isolating sections of plumbing systems and monitoring pressure changes over time using calibrated digital gauges and data loggers. Significant pressure drops indicate leaks, while stable pressure confirms system integrity. This method is essential for new construction testing, major repairs verification, and compliance with BC building codes. Our equipment can test systems at various pressures from residential water pressure (40-80 PSI) to commercial and industrial systems requiring higher pressures. We provide detailed pressure test reports that meet municipal inspection requirements and insurance documentation standards.

Our professional video inspection systems use high-definition cameras mounted on flexible push-rods or self-leveling crawlers to navigate through pipes of various sizes. LED lighting and high-resolution sensors capture clear images of cracks, breaks, root intrusion, corrosion, and other issues affecting BC plumbing systems. The cameras are equipped with distance counters and GPS tracking to provide precise location data for any problems discovered. We can inspect everything from small residential drain lines to large commercial sewer systems, providing detailed video reports that help property owners make informed repair decisions.

Tracer gas technology involves introducing a safe hydrogen/nitrogen mixture (95% nitrogen, 5% hydrogen) into the system and using highly sensitive electronic detectors to locate where the gas escapes. This method is particularly effective for membrane leaks, complex underground systems, and situations where other detection methods have limitations. The gas is lighter than air and completely safe, making it ideal for occupied buildings in Vancouver, Surrey, and throughout BC. Our detection equipment can identify gas concentrations as low as 5 parts per million, ensuring even the smallest leaks are found.

Is the tracer gas used in leak detection safe for occupied buildings?

Absolutely. The hydrogen/nitrogen mixture (95% nitrogen, 5% hydrogen) we use is completely non-toxic and safe for occupied buildings. It's lighter than air, odorless, and poses no health risks to residents, pets, or plants. This makes it ideal for leak detection in Vancouver condos, Surrey homes, and Richmond commercial buildings while people continue their normal activities.
